A Christmas lights favourite and major highlight in the lead up to Christmas is the fantastic light display put on by a team of volunteers at the Westminster School in Marion.

The light display covers an area of approximately 3 acres of school grounds.



Over the past 10 years of the event, it's estimated that more than 100,000 people have visited the light display.

Visitors are welcome to park their car and walk around the grounds, or they can remain in their car and drive through the circuit. The drive-through loop is great for the elderly, the very young or the non-mobile people in your family - you can show them the magic of the Christmas lights from the comfort of your car.

2014 is the 10th Anniversary of the free community event and it grows each year in popularity. There are thousands of lights, Christmas carols are sung in the chapel and even Father Christmas has his own special spot.

Tea, coffee and food will be available for purchase.
